Maybe the food just isn’t quite as good when cooked in the microwave, but it will save you money to use it over your oven. Possibly the realization that an oven makes use of 75% more energy will stimulate you to use the microwave more. When it pertains to boiling water and steaming vegetables, you can save a lot of electricity and do the job faster with countertop appliances rather than a stove. Many individuals incorrectly believe that doing the dishes by hand uses a reduced amount of energy than a dishwasher. A dishwasher is especially effective when it’s full before a cycle is started. Don’t dry the dishes with heat, use the cool dry or air dry features to increase the money you save.

The ingredients needed to make White Chocolate Cookies with Hoiday Cocolate Chips:
- Use 1/2 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
- You need 4 oz white chocolate, chopped, not chips
- Use 1 cup granulated sugar
- Provide 2 large eggs
- You need 2 tsp vanilla extract
- You need 1 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
- You need 1/2 tsp salt
- Provide 1 tsp baking powder
- Take 1/2 tsp baking soda
- You need 1 bag (11.4 oz) holiday M&m's, about 2 cups
Instructions to make White Chocolate Cookies with Hoiday Cocolate Chips:
- Preheat oven to 350. Line baking sheets with parchment paper
- Whisk flour, salt, baking soda and baking powder in a bowl, set aside
- In another bowl melt white chocololate
- In a third bowl beat butter, sugar until creamy, beat in white chocolate
- Beat in eggs and vanilla
- Stir in flour mixture just until combined, it will be quite soft
- Fold in M&M's, cover and refigerate forI'm about 30 minutes until its firm enough to roll
- Roll dough into 1 inch balls and place 2 inches apart on prepared baking pans. Bake 8 to 10 in utes just until lightly set. Cool in pans 5 minutes then transfer to racks to cool completely
